A water tank is 5/6 full. When 30 litres of water are removed from the tank, the tank is 4/5 full. How much water does the tank hold when full?

Answer:

900 L

Step-by-step explanation:

Let x be the number of litres when the tank is full.

Then 5/6 x - 30 = 4/5 x

Solve this by converting to /30:

25/30 x - 30 = 24/30 x

1/30 x = 30

x = 30*30 = 900
